Acquire or Perish - Unique Factors Motivating M&A in the Software Industry

چکیده

Business models used in the software industry constantly evolve. Organizations reconfigure their business models through various means and mergers and acquisitions (M&As) is one of the way. Recent past has witnessed a high frequency of M&As in the software industry. There are some unique factors that potentially influence M&As in the software industry. Using theoretical arguments, this study develops a model that explains the M&As and articulates propositions specific to the software industry. This study also intends to examine the proposition with the M&As that took place in the enterprise content management software area. Findings of this study provide unique insights into the phenomenon of M&As in the software industry and provide an understanding on the evolving business models in this industry sector.
